English style barley wine ale aged in bourbon and rye barrels. Aged in Maman barrels for 22 months then finished in Willett bourbon barrels for 17 months.

Molasses and toffee malty, oatmeal raisin cookies, a hint of chocolate, and a prominent rye-spicy, bourbon barrel boozy nose on this one! Taste follows with a smooth and viscous, caramel and chocolate, dark fruity, and a rye bourbon barrel finish. The transition from caramel/chocolate sweetness to dark fruits to boozy barrel is phenomenal! So smoooooth! Outstanding!
